Nevada Lawmaker Defends $3,000-a-Month Consulting Contract With TV Station
http://ap.tbo.com/ap/breaking/MGB4IXIYW5E.html

CARSON CITY, Nev. (AP) - A state senator is defending her $3,000-a-month contract to consult with a television station on news content, including issues in the Legislature.


Sen. Barbara Cegavske, R-Las Vegas, said this week during a joint budget committee hearing that she works for Sunbelt Communications, which owns KVBC of Las Vegas. She said she has worked with the station about a year and helps with stories about education, health care and, sometimes, the Nevada Legislature.

"I'm a consultant," she told the Las Vegas Sun in an article published Friday. "They'll call me about different issues, ask me questions about health or education issues."

Al Tompkins, a television consultant and faculty member at the Poynter Institute, an independent think tank for journalists, said he had never heard of a legislator contracting with a news outlet while in office.
